Making the Team
by Kelsey Blair
When Hannah doesn't make the Grade 8 girls basketball team and June does, Hannah misses playing basketball and spending time with her best friend.
When Hannah doesn't make the Grade 8 girls basketball team and her best friend June does, Hannah misses playing basketball and being part of a team. Worse, she and June don't spend as much time together and start growing apart. How can Hannah ensure that she makes the team next year while all the other players are playing more and getting better this year? As she develops her basketball skills and confidence, she realizes she stands a good shot at making the high school team. But can she ever get her friendship with June back?

Reviews
"The conflicts and decisions of the main characters are very real for a very challenging age, and handled deftly by Blair, who brings both basketball and literary credibility."
Resource Links
"I like the focus on setting and achieving goals"
Melissa Ark, Educator,, Netgalley Reviewer
"Making The Team would be a good addition to public and school libraries by enriching the growing collection of novels about girls participating in sports and the benefits of being part of a team. Highly Recommended."
Heidi Henkenhaf, librarian,, CM: Canadian Review of Materials
